KARJAT JAMKHED 2014 Assembly Election Result

Maharashtra Legislative Assembly constituency result for 2014. Winner: Prof. Ram Shankar Shinde (BJP). Winning margin: 19.4%.

Candidate Results — 2014

CandidatePartyVotesVote Share
Prof. Ram Shankar Shinde✓ WinnerBJP84,05843.0%
KHADE RAMESH BHIVRAOSHS46,24223.7%
PHALKE JAYSINGRAO ANANDRAONCP46,16423.6%
PRO. KIRAN ANNASAHEB PATILINC9,4774.8%
KAPASE DAGADU BAPURAOBSP2,4081.2%
None of the AboveNOTA1,2190.6%
ANIL VISWNATH SAMUDRAIND1,1760.6%
BALASAHEB BHANUDAS SHINGATEIND1,1620.6%
INDRAKUMAR DEORAO BHISEIND1,1530.6%
BHOSALE GITIN KHAMKHAMIND8390.4%
JAWALE SATISH SOMINATHIND7780.4%
KHOT RAOSAHEB MARUTIIND6270.3%

Historical Results — KARJAT JAMKHED

YearWinnerPartyVote ShareMargin %
2019Rohit PawarNCP57.0%18.2%
2014Prof. Ram Shankar ShindeBJP43.0%19.4%
2009Prof. Ram Shankar ShindeBJP25.0%5.9%
2004LOKHANDE SADASHIV KISANBJP47.8%5.5%
1999LOKHANDE SADASHIV KISANBJP56.3%38.8%
1995LOKHANDE SADASHIV KISANBJP54.6%21.6%
1990BHAILUME VITTAL SAHADUINC48.7%22.4%
1985DAGADU SAKHARAM NIKALJI (GURUJI)INC34.2%5.6%
1980NIKALJE DAGADU SAKHARAMINC(U)51.8%13.1%
1978KAMBALE BAJIRAO DASHARATHRPI41.4%0.0%
1972SAHEBRAO B. PATILINC53.4%6.7%
1967S. M. SATIKARINC60.5%44.7%
1962VENKAT RAO BABA RAOINC56.4%30.0%
